Today I needed to polish the outside of a tube that was longer than any of my lathes currently under power.
Since I only required a low RPM and was not turning it down the logical choice was the smallest lathe in my shop the 12/36 Atlas/Craftsman mostly because it is situated near my drill press and I could use the vice on it as my tail stock.
